ASEAN continues to draw global attention as one of the world’s most dynamic emerging regions. As Hong Kong strengthens its international economic and trade networks, ASEAN is increasingly positioned as a key market for business, tourism and regional connectivity. Against this backdrop, this mission offers a timely opportunity for Hong Kong companies to engage with Singapore, Malaysia and Indonesia, and to explore new prospects in trade, investment and financial infrastructure.

Singapore is one of Asia’s leading financial and business hubs, supported by world-class financial infrastructure, strong trade connectivity, and a robust regional headquarters ecosystem. It continues to strengthen its advanced manufacturing base, with recent growth driven by electronics, semiconductors and biomedical manufacturing, alongside continued investment in high-impact R&D. Meanwhile, corporate headquarters and professional services remain key drivers of new business investment.

During this mission, we will have a special focus on Johor Bahru. Located at the heart of the Johor-Singapore Special Economic Zone, the city is being positioned as a cross-border growth node that combines Johor’s industrial capacity with Singapore’s capital, technology and global networks. The zone is designed to ease the movement of goods and people, attract high-value projects, and create 20,000 skilled jobs in its first five years. Its strongest momentum is highlighted by advanced manufacturing, logistics, digital infrastructure, and renewable-energy-linked development.

Indonesia is Southeast Asia’s largest economy, and Jakarta will remain the country’s economic hub even as the political capital gradually shifts. Broad market growth is fueled by demographic scale, rising consumption, and sustained investment, while sectors such as digital infrastructure, AI and cloud services, downstream processing and the EV battery value chain are gaining significant strength.
